Reminder: Laps4Literacy event this Saturday

by The AV Times Staff • October 9, 2013

The free community-wide family event will feature lots of children's activities.
The free community-wide family event will feature lots of children’s activities.

LANCASTER – Hundreds of children will converge at the JetHawks Stadium this Saturday for a fun run, live entertainment, storytelling, and lots of exciting kids’ activities. For parents, the event is a chance to promote the importance of literacy in a fun-filled environment.

The 4th Annual Laps4Literacy event takes place from 9 a.m. to 1 p.m. Saturday, October 12 at The Hangar, located at 45116 Valley Central Way in Lancaster.

The free community-wide family event is sponsored by Child Care Resource Center, and it is open to children of all ages, child care professionals, businesses, schools and community organizations.

The event will have something for everyone, including:

  • A 5K Walk/Run/Stroll – click here to register
  • Kids Fun Run, featuring prizes and pictures with KaBOOM
  • Family Play Day, featuring free face painting, hair painting, story time, hands on Science, music and arts activities, reptiles exhibit, entertainment, raffle prizes and more.
  • Health & Fitness demonstrations.

Every child that attends the event will take home an age-appropriate book.  Organizers are also collecting new or gently read books. Please bring your donation with you to the event!

Laps4Literacy sponsors in the Antelope Valley include the Lancaster JetHawks, DeVry University, Kaplan Early Learning, Homewood Suites, and East Side Barber Shop.

For more information, visit www.ccrcla.org or contact the Communications Department at 1-866-67-4KIDS.
